The JSPM University offers MBA in various specialisations with a duration of two years. The course fee for MBA at JSPM University is INR 125000 for one year. This fee includes components, such as tuition fees, examination fees, etc. Students may need to pay charges for hostel and mess separately. There is an application fee as well which costs INR 550. The programme fee of MBA at JSPM University is fully refundable if the students cancel the admission before the last date of admission, a deduction of INR 1000 is made in the fees, and the rest is refunded. Yes, you can take admission in BTech at GITAM University, Bengaluru with 78% in Class 12. Candidates applying in BTech programme at GITAM University, Bengaluru should score a minimum of 50% or 5.0 CGPA aggregate marks in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ry & Mathematics subjects.
Students scoring between 50–60% must meet at least one of the following criteria to be eligible:
a. Score over 42% (85/200) in GAT and over 75% in X Standard.
b. Score over 55% (110/200) in GAT.
c. Score over 85% in X Standard.

To get admission to the JSPM University MBA course, students have to meet the minimum eligibility criteria of the course. Any graduate candidate with 50% marks (45% marks for reserved category) is eligible to get admission to the MBA at JSPM University. Eligible candidates are needed to fill out the application form. The university accepts entrance exams like MAH MBA-CET / CAT / MAT / ATMA / GMAT / XAT / CMAT / Preeminent Education & Research Association (PERA) CET. Candidates should have valid scores in any of these exam to secure a spot in the MBA course at JSPM University.
